Explore the cutting-edge research on representability of $A$ infinity functor in Floer theory, symplectic geometry, and gauge theory in this 1-hour 9-minute lecture by renowned mathematician Kenji Fukaya from the Simons Center for Geometry and Physics (SCGP). Delve into several works in progress that apply this advanced mathematical concept to study complex geometric and physical phenomena.
